Not all emojis have the animated attr yet hotfix

This commit is contained in:
Jeremy Zhang 2018-03-01 08:37:39 +00:00
parent 5a2e51b135
commit 572a3f0341

View File

@ -21,7 +21,7 @@ def parse_emoji(textToParse, guild_id):
for gemoji in guild_emojis: for gemoji in guild_emojis:
emoji_name = gemoji["name"] emoji_name = gemoji["name"]
emoji_id = gemoji["id"] emoji_id = gemoji["id"]
emoji_animated = gemoji["animated"] emoji_animated = gemoji.get("animated", False)
if emoji_animated: if emoji_animated:
textToParse = textToParse.replace(":{}:".format(emoji_name), "<a:{}:{}>".format(emoji_name, emoji_id)) textToParse = textToParse.replace(":{}:".format(emoji_name), "<a:{}:{}>".format(emoji_name, emoji_id))
else: else: